Cameron Ross
e37c4daa7e
switch to a non-templated Dumper struct ( #234 )
...
switch to a non-templated Dumper struct
merged-on-behalf-of: Basile-z <Basile-z@users.noreply.github.com>
2019-02-07 08:48:50 +01:00
Cameron Ross
8de1a45922
convert Resolver to struct ( #229 )
...
convert Resolver to struct
merged-on-behalf-of: Basile-z <Basile-z@users.noreply.github.com>
2019-02-05 10:00:48 +01:00
Cameron Ross
b63ea1aaae
make node types into enums and clean up code using them ( #225 )
...
* make node types into enums and clean up code using them
* add some tests for anchorable
2019-01-28 02:56:00 +01:00
Cameron Ross
9d83c6a478
Remove tagcmp ( #223 )
...
Remove tagcmp
merged-on-behalf-of: Basile-z <Basile-z@users.noreply.github.com>
2019-01-20 03:42:59 +01:00
Cameron Ross
59954acb49
change canFind() to among() where possible ( #221 )
...
change canFind() to among() where possible
merged-on-behalf-of: BBasile <BBasile@users.noreply.github.com>
2019-01-16 07:23:48 +01:00
Cameron Ross
7f913246ea
Move custom types to Node ( #213 )
...
Move custom types to Node
merged-on-behalf-of: BBasile <BBasile@users.noreply.github.com>
2019-01-15 08:37:50 +01:00
Cameron Ross
08951119df
fix UTF-8 decoding in URI sequences
2019-01-07 22:07:31 -04:00
Cameron Ross
1f5eb76996
Implement range interface for Loader, remove old opApply interface ( #196 )
...
* Implement range interface for Loader, remove old opApply interface
* remove dead Composer.getSingleNode
* add Returns: lines to range primitives
* a ddoc fixup
2018-09-04 17:01:56 +02:00
The Dlang Bot
0a4057472a
Merge pull request #198 from Herringway/enum-casing
...
use camelCasing for enum members
merged-on-behalf-of: BBasile <BBasile@users.noreply.github.com>
2018-08-30 12:25:56 +02:00
Cameron Ross
74c555d22e
use camelCasing for enum members
2018-08-26 21:49:14 -03:00
Cameron Ross
eff9fef7da
fix verbose test output
2018-08-15 16:14:57 -03:00
Basile Burg
c0c1122a51
\s\body\do
2018-07-12 10:06:46 +02:00
Cameron Ross
040d19b9bc
Rangify parser ( #176 )
...
Rangify parser
merged-on-behalf-of: BBasile <BBasile@users.noreply.github.com>
2018-07-12 04:59:35 +02:00
Cameron Ross
8e0ca41eb5
Replace stream-based dumping interface with an outputrange-based interface ( #154 )
...
Replace stream-based dumping interface with an outputrange-based interface
merged-on-behalf-of: Cameron Ross <elpenguino@gmail.com>
2018-06-22 05:59:10 +02:00
Basile Burg
09fe112ce6
partially address D-Scanner warnings in the whole project
2018-06-20 11:51:23 +02:00
Cameron Ross
1cda3fce89
Remove a number of unsafe immutable casts ( #164 )
...
Remove a number of unsafe immutable casts
merged-on-behalf-of: BBasile <BBasile@users.noreply.github.com>
2018-06-16 06:40:27 +02:00
Cameron Ross
1f556fdb70
clean up aliases
2018-06-13 05:17:20 -03:00
Cameron Ross
ab0e2c0519
remove redundant implicit_2 ( #155 )
...
remove redundant implicit_2
merged-on-behalf-of: BBasile <BBasile@users.noreply.github.com>
2018-06-12 07:56:33 +02:00
Cameron Ross
a0ac38fbd7
make Loader interface a bit more consistent ( #124 )
...
make Loader interface a bit more consistent
merged-on-behalf-of: BBasile <BBasile@users.noreply.github.com>
2018-05-31 09:02:21 +02:00
Cameron Ross
75e2d69d76
hey unittests - SHUT UP!
2018-04-30 19:11:36 -03:00
The Dlang Bot
f528351867
Merge pull request #104 from Herringway/const-friendly-nodes
...
Const-friendly nodes
merged-on-behalf-of: BBasile <BBasile@users.noreply.github.com>
2018-04-22 19:37:02 +02:00
Cameron Ross
7c62fd5719
convert verbose test variable to debug spec for easier access
2018-04-16 20:02:42 -03:00
Cameron Ross
1e88dc5074
immutable byte arrays aren't quite @safe yet with D-YAML, so test mutable instead
2018-04-10 03:27:38 -03:00
Cameron Ross
3b7033d046
allow dyaml.test.reader.testStreamError to be @safe
2018-04-07 20:05:39 +02:00
Cameron Ross
3cfdd7ba56
allow dyaml.test.representer.testRepresenterTypes to be @safe
2018-04-07 20:05:39 +02:00
Cameron Ross
6088f0b632
major attribute fixing
2018-04-07 20:05:39 +02:00
Cameron Ross
683335aa3e
remove zerostring ( #94 )
...
remove zerostring
merged-on-behalf-of: BBasile <BBasile@users.noreply.github.com>
2018-03-01 04:20:43 +01:00
Cameron Ross
5ad4c3c435
minor refactor: move tests to dyaml.test.*, remove spaces at ends of lines ( #91 )
...
minor refactor: move tests to dyaml.test.*, remove spaces at ends of lines
merged-on-behalf-of: BBasile <BBasile@users.noreply.github.com>
2018-02-28 01:24:05 +01:00